M8: туманность Лагуна M8: The Lagoon Nebula
7.07.1998

The bright Lagoon Nebula is home to a diverse array of astronomical objects. Particularly interesting sources include a bright open cluster of stars and several energetic star-forming regions. The general red glow is caused by luminous hydrogen gas, while the dark filaments are caused by absorption by dense lanes of dust.



Орлиные "яйца" в M16 Eagle Eggs in M16
28.02.1998

Star forming regions known as "EGGs" are uncovered at the end of this giant pillar of gas and dust in the Eagle Nebula (M16). EGGs, short for evaporating gaseous globules, are dense regions of mostly molecular hydrogen gas that fragment and gravitationally collapse to form stars.

Звездное скопление в туманности Розетка Star Cluster in the Rosette Nebula
22.05.1996

Embedded in the center of the colorful and photogenic Rosette Nebula is a bright, young open cluster. The bright blue stars in this cluster, labelled NGC 2244, emit ultraviolet light that knocks electrons away from hydrogen atoms.

Вода в Орионе Water From Orion
21.04.1998

Is Orion all wet? Recent observations have confirmed that water molecules now exist in the famous Orion Nebula, and are still forming. The Orion Nebula (M42, shown above) is known to be composed mostly of hydrogen gas, with all other atoms and molecules being comparatively rare.

Темная Река, впадающая в Антарес The Dark River to Antares
9.08.2004

Connecting the Pipe Nebula to the bright star Antares is a flowing dark cloud nicknamed the Dark River. The murkiness of the Dark River is caused by absorption of background starlight by dust, although the nebula contains mostly hydrogen and molecular gas.
